Forms are one of the most critical parts of modern web applications. From authentication and onboarding to dashboards and internal tools, forms handle user input, validation, and data submission across almost every product.
With the rise of Shadcn UI, developers now prefer building forms that are accessible, flexible, and fully customizable. Instead of relying on rigid, pre-styled form libraries, Shadcn-based form builders focus on composability, Tailwind-first styling, and full code ownership.
This article highlights the best Shadcn Form Builders available today, helping you choose the right tool based on your workflow, validation needs, and project complexity.
Table of Contents
What’s Form Builder
A form builder is a tool that helps developers create forms more efficiently by handling repetitive tasks such as field rendering, validation, layout structure, and submission logic.
In the Shadcn ecosystem, form builders typically:
- Generate Shadcn UI–compatible components
- Integrate with form libraries like React Hook Form
- Support schema validation (Zod, Yup, etc.)
- Allow full customization of generated code
Rather than abstracting forms away, Shadcn form builders aim to accelerate form creation while keeping control in the developer’s hands.
The Role of Form Builders in Shadcn UI
Shadcn UI is intentionally low-level, which makes it powerful but also repetitive when building large or complex forms. Form builders in the Shadcn ecosystem are designed to reduce this friction by handling common form patterns for you.
They help scaffold form layouts, connect validation logic, and produce clean Shadcn UI code that you can freely modify as your requirements grow.
Why Use Shadcn Form Builders?
Shadcn form builders streamline form creation by combining Shadcn UI’s flexible components with higher-level abstractions for layout, validation, and state management.
Developers choose Shadcn form builders because they offer:
- Faster development of complex, multi-step forms
- Full control over rendered markup and styling
- Seamless Tailwind-first customization
- Built-in accessibility best practices
- Easy integration with validation and schema libraries
- No hidden runtime dependencies or black-box logic
By pairing Shadcn with form builders, teams can ship scalable, accessible forms more quickly – without sacrificing design control or developer experience.
Best Shadcn Form Builders
Below is a curated list of the most useful Shadcn UI Form Builders, ranging from visual builders to schema-driven solutions.
AutoForm shadcn form builder

AutoForm is a schema-driven form builder that works seamlessly with Shadcn UI and Zod. It automatically generates complete forms, including inputs, labels, and validation logic, directly from your schema definitions. Check out the repo for further information
Features:-
- Schema-driven form generation using Zod
- Automatic field rendering from schemas
- Built-in validation handling
- Seamless integration with Shadcn UI components
- Editable, copy-paste-friendly output
Why use it?
- It eliminates repetitive form wiring and helps you build complex, type-safe forms much faster.
Best for:
- Schema-driven applications, dashboards, and rapid CRUD interfaces.
Shadcn Form

Shadcn Form focuses on building structured and accessible forms using Shadcn UI components with consistent validation patterns. It promotes clean form architecture that aligns closely with Shadcn UI conventions. Check out the repo for further information
Features:-
- Dynamic Form Creation: Easily create forms with various input types including text, checkbox, radio buttons, and more.
- Real-Time Validation: Validate user inputs using the Zod library, ensuring data integrity and user-friendly feedback.
- Responsive Design: Built with Tailwind CSS, ensuring forms look great on all devices.
- Customizable Components: Leverage ShadCN components for a consistent and modern UI
- Server-Side Rendering: Utilize Next.js for optimized performance and SEO.
Why use it?
- It helps standardize how forms are built across projects while maintaining accessibility and predictability.
Best for:
- Teams that want consistency and clean form architecture.
TanCN Shadn Form Builder

TanCN Form Builder is inspired by TanStack patterns and emphasizes predictable state management and scalability. It is designed to handle complex form logic without becoming difficult to maintain. Check out the repo for further information
Features:-
- Drag & Drop Builder
- Type-Safe Code Generation
- ShadCN UI Integration
- Multi-Step & Field Arrays
- Data-Grid & Advanced Filters
- Save, Share & Export
- Real-time Preview
Why use it?
- It supports building scalable, maintainable forms for large applications.
Best for:
- Complex applications with advanced form requirements.
Talking about Shadcn form builders, shadcn/studio also fits here
Special Mention: shadcn/studio

shadcn/studio isn’t a traditional component library or a replacement for Shadcn UI. Instead, it’s a unique collection that offers customizable variants of components, blocks, and templates. Preview, customize, and copy-paste them into your apps with ease.
Building on the solid foundation of the Shadcn components & blocks, we’ve enhanced it with custom-designed components & blocks to give you a head start. This allows you to craft, customize, and ship your projects faster and more efficiently.
Features:-
- Open-source: Dive into a growing, community-driven collection of copy-and-paste shadcn UI components, Shadcn blocks, and templates.
- Component & Blocks variants: Access a diverse collection of customizable shadcn UI blocks and component variants to quickly build and style your UI with ease.
- Animated variants with Motion: Add smooth, modern animations to your components, enhancing user experiences with minimal effort.
- Landing pages & Dashboards: Explore 20+ premium & free Shadcn UI templates for dashboards, landing pages & more. Fully customizable & easy to use.
- shadcn/ui for Figma: Speed up your workflow with Shadcn UI Figma components, blocks & templates – a full design library inspired by shadcn/ui.
- Powerful theme generator: Customize your UI instantly with Shadcn UI Theme Generator. Preview changes in real time and create consistent, on-brand designs faster.
- shadcn/studio MCP: Integrate shadcn AI MCP Server directly into your favorite IDE and craft stunning shadcn/ui Components, Blocks, and Pages inspired by shadcn/studio.
- Shadcn Figma To Code Plugin: Convert your Figma designs into production-ready code instantly with the Shadcn UI Figma Plugin.
- Drag & Drop Builder: Build complete pages visually with drag and drop Shadcn Builder. Search and drag pre-built blocks (Hero, Features, Pricing, etc.) onto a canvas, rearrange them instantly, preview in real time, and export production-ready code or CLI install commands.
Shadcn Froms Builder

Shadcn Forms Builder provides a visual interface for generating Shadcn UI–based forms and components. It prioritizes speed while producing clean, copy-paste-ready code that integrates naturally with Tailwind. Check out the repo for further information
Features:-
- Drag & Drop Interface – Build forms without writing a line of code
- Live Preview – See exactly what you’re building in real time
- Production-Ready Code – Export clean, typed React + Tailwind CSS components
- Zero Setup – No installs or boilerplate required
- shadcn/ui Integration – Built directly on top of the component system you love
Why use it?
- It allows you to scaffold forms and layouts quickly without manually wiring every field.
Best for:
- Rapid prototyping and visual form generation.
KryptxBSA Shadcn Form Builder

KryptxBSA Form Builder offers a straightforward way to generate Shadcn UI–compatible forms with minimal setup. It keeps things simple and avoids unnecessary abstraction. Check out the repo for further information
Features:-
- Visual Builder – Drag and drop interface to create complex forms without writing a single line of code
- Type-safe Output – Generate fully typed forms with validation that works across React, Svelte, and Vue
- Shadcn Integration – Seamlessly works with shadcn/ui components for beautiful, accessible forms
Why use it?
- It lowers the entry barrier for developers new to Shadcn UI and form building.
Best for:
- Beginners and lightweight form use cases.
FormCN

FormCN is a schema-driven form builder built specifically for Shadcn UI. It generates forms directly from schemas like Zod, handling field creation and validation automatically. Check out the repo for further information
Features:-
- Single/Multi-step forms with smooth navigation
- Formcn AI scaffold forms fields without having to start from scratch
- Type-safe validation client and server side validation
- Beautiful UI with Tailwind CSS and shadcn/ui
Why use it?
- It reduces boilerplate by turning schemas into fully wired, editable forms.
Best for:
- Projects that follow a schema-first validation approach.
Shadcn Zod Form

Shadcn Zod Form tightly integrates Zod schemas with Shadcn UI components to create strongly typed and validated forms. It keeps UI logic and data models closely aligned. Check out the repo for further information
Features:-
- Generate shadcn/ui forms from Zod schemas
- Automatically map Zod types to appropriate form components
- Easy-to-use CLI interface
Why use it?
- It ensures consistent validation and strong type safety across forms.
Best for:
- Applications that rely heavily on Zod for validation.
Shadcn UI Form Builder

Shadcn UI Form Builder focuses on basic form generation with flexibility in mind. It’s more experimental but useful for understanding different approaches to building forms with Shadcn. Check out the repo for further information
Features:-
- Basic form generation utilities
- Flexible form structure
- Shadcn UI compatibility
- Customizable layouts
- Experimental and educational focus
Why use it?
- It helps explore alternative Shadcn form patterns.
Best for:
- Learning and experimentation.
Sharable Shadcn Form Builder

Sharable Form Builder emphasizes creating and sharing Shadcn-based forms across teams. It focuses on collaboration and reuse rather than advanced automation. Check out the repo for further information
Features:-
- Create sharable forms
- Preview forms
- Copy form URL
- Data validation using zod
Why use it?
- It makes it easier to reuse form configurations across multiple projects or teams.
Best for:
- Teams that want reusable and shareable form setups.
React JSON Schema Form

React JSON Schema Form (RJSF) is a mature schema-driven form generator that can be themed with Shadcn UI components. Instead of being Shadcn-exclusive, it allows you to map Shadcn inputs, selects, and controls to JSON Schema–based forms. Check out the repo for further information
Features:-
- JSON Schema–based form generation
- Themeable with Shadcn UI components
- Dynamic form rendering
- Suitable for data-driven interfaces
- Mature and extensible architecture
Why use it?
- It lets you generate complex forms from JSON Schema while still rendering them using Shadcn UI components, making it suitable for data-heavy and configuration-driven interfaces.
Best for:
- Dynamic forms, admin panels, and apps that rely on JSON Schema rather than Zod.
Conclusion
Shadcn form builders help streamline form creation by reducing boilerplate while keeping full control over styling, validation, and accessibility.
Whether you prefer schema-driven automation or visual builders, these tools make it easier to build consistent, production-ready forms on top of Shadcn UI.
Choosing the right builder depends on how much automation and flexibility your project requires.